Technical Parameters
| Pressure resistance guaranteed | 1.5Mpa{15.3kgf/cm2} |
| Maximum operating pressure | 1.0Mpa(10.2kgf/cm2) |
| Ambient and fluid temperature | -5~60℃ (Unfrozen) |
| Voltage regulation range | AAR2000~5000:015~0.85Mpa |
| Model | Specification | ||
| Rated flow rate (L/min) | Connection caliber (G) | Pressure gauge diameter (G) | |
| AAR1000-M5 | 100 | M5 | 1/16 |
| AAR2000-01 | 550 | 1/8 | 1/8 |
| AAR2000-02 | 550 | 1/4 | 1/8 |
| AAR3000-02 | 2500 | 1/4 | 1/8 |
| AAR3000-03 | 2500 | 3/8 | 1/8 |
| AAR4000-03 | 6000 | 3/8 | 1/4 |
| AAR4000-04 | 6000 | 1/2 | 1/4 |
| AAR4000-06 | 6000 | 3/4 | 1/4 |
| AAR5000-06 | 8000 | 3/4 | 1/4 |
| AAR5000-10 | 8000 | 1 | 1/4 |

Q: What are some common malfunctions? How can I troubleshoot them myself?
A:
① Outlet pressure cannot be adjusted: Check if the inlet pressure is sufficient; check if the adjusting spring is damaged; check if the valve core or diaphragm is stuck.
② Outlet pressure continues to rise: The main valve core may be stuck by foreign objects and unable to reset, or the valve seat seal may be damaged, requiring cleaning or replacement.
③ Air leakage: Check if the threaded seals at the interface are intact, or if internal seals such as the diaphragm are aged or cracked.
④ Insufficient flow: Check if the filter element is clogged, or if there is throttling in the pipeline or interface.

Q: What industries and applications are AAR series pressure reducing valves mainly suitable for?
A: The AAR series are general-purpose industrial-grade pneumatic components, widely used in any field requiring stable, clean compressed air. Typical industries include: automotive manufacturing, food packaging, electronics assembly, semiconductors, chemicals, and industrial automation production lines. It can be used to protect pneumatic valves, cylinders, spray guns, and precision instruments.
